Overview
CCAAT/enhancer binding protein alpha ( CEBPA) mutations in AML are associated with favourable prognosis and are divided into N- and C-terminal mutations. The majority of AML patients have both types of mutations. We assessed the prognostic significance of single ( n =7) and double ( n =12) CEBPA mutations among 224 AML patients. Double CEBPA mutations conferred a decisively favourable overall ( P =0.006) and disease-free survival ( P =0.013). However, clinical outcome of patients with single CEBPA mutations was not different from CEBPA wild-type patients. In a multivariable analysis, only double – but not single – CEBPA mutations were identified as independent prognostic factors. These findings indicate heterogeneity within AML patients with CEBPA mutations.
